REGARDING the alleged rigging in election results, if there was rigging, the PTI would have achieved a clear majority. The party would not have to go soliciting for support from other parties and independents.

This shows that there was no interference in the election results. Regarding the fiasco of the Results Transmission System (RTS) — it is a machine that may stop working at any time. Suppose you are travelling in a car, and it suddenly stops due to an engine failure; would you blame the manufacturer or the driver?

Those who want corruption to prevail are protesting the PTI victory. One hopes the nation will adopt the right path soon.
